Analysis

The most recent figure for other investment, debt instruments, other sectors in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of is 163.07 billion US dollar, measured in 2016.

The figure is down 4.2% on the previous year and up 142.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, other investment, debt instruments, other sectors in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of peaked at 191.41 billion US dollar in 2013 and was at its lowest, 14.38 billion US dollar, in 1983.

That places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of 17th out of 164 countries with data for 2016, putting it in the top 10%.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Other investment, Debt instruments, Other sectors in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of, year by year

Annual values for Other investment, Debt instruments, Other sectors (Assets, Positions, US dollar) in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of, 1983 to 2016.
Year US dollar Change
1983 14.38 billion US dollar
1984 15.32 billion US dollar +6.5%
1985 15.91 billion US dollar +3.8%
1986 16.01 billion US dollar +0.6%
1987 16.60 billion US dollar +3.7%
1988 17.77 billion US dollar +7.0%
1989 18.73 billion US dollar +5.4%
1990 20.09 billion US dollar +7.3%
1991 20.90 billion US dollar +4.0%
1992 21.39 billion US dollar +2.3%
1993 21.57 billion US dollar +0.9%
1994 24.37 billion US dollar +13.0%
1995 25.93 billion US dollar +6.4%
1996 16.07 billion US dollar -38.0%
1997 19.43 billion US dollar +20.9%
1998 22.99 billion US dollar +18.3%
1999 27.73 billion US dollar +20.6%
2000 32.36 billion US dollar +16.7%
2001 36.75 billion US dollar +13.6%
2002 43.61 billion US dollar +18.7%
2003 47.27 billion US dollar +8.4%
2004 52.35 billion US dollar +10.7%
2005 61.38 billion US dollar +17.2%
2006 67.27 billion US dollar +9.6%
2007 89.01 billion US dollar +32.3%
2008 115.16 billion US dollar +29.4%
2009 138.13 billion US dollar +20.0%
2010 154.23 billion US dollar +11.7%
2011 179.87 billion US dollar +16.6%
2012 186.76 billion US dollar +3.8%
2013 191.41 billion US dollar +2.5%
2014 185.06 billion US dollar -3.3%
2015 170.16 billion US dollar -8.1%
2016 163.07 billion US dollar -4.2%

The International Investment Position (IIP) is a statistical statement that shows at a point in time the value of financial assets of residents of an economy that are claims on nonresidents or are gold bullion held as reserve assets; and the liabilities of residents of an economy to nonresidents.
